The Philadelphia Phillies need late inning heroics, but they win the series opener against the Colorado Rockies 6-1. Kyle Schwarber, Nick Castellanos and Max Kepler hit homeruns and Edmundo Sosa drives in two crucial runs off the Rockies bullpen, which gave up 6 runs in 2 innings. Cristopher Sanchez pitched into the sixth inning and struckout 7 Rockies hitters in his first start of 2025. The Phillies are now 3-1 on the season. They’ll be off today, before Zack Wheeler gets his second start of the year against Kyle Freeland tomorrow.
